Johnson Matthey, the speciality chemicals and materials technology company, admitted this morning to a sharp fall in profits because of the slowdown in the world car industry.
The FTSE-100 firm, which makes a third of all autocatalysts used to control vehicle emissions, said that sales and profits during April, May and June were down 21 per cent on the same quarter last year.
Sir John Banham, the chairman of Johnson Matthey, said that, while sales in other parts of the group were less affected by the recession, demand for automotive products was “well down” on the same period last year.
He said that sales volumes of autocatalysts in April and May were down by more than 30 per cent on those months last year and, while June saw an improvement in both Europe and Asia, they were no better in North America. He said that, by contrast, demand for process catalysts and technologies continued to be encouraging during the three months with good growth in China.
On a brighter note Sir John said that Johnson Matthey’s fine chemicals division, which supplies pharmaceutical ingredients, fine chemicals and other speciality chemical products to the drugs industry, had enjoyed sales “well ahead” of the same period last year.
He added: “Demand for the division’s products has been less affected by the recession than some other parts of the group.”
In Johnson Matthey’s precious metal products division, the world’s biggest refiner and distributor of platinum, Sir John said that results had been strong during the quarter because of volatile conditions in the platinum group metal markets — although he warned that these were unlikely to be repeated this year.
He added: “Overall, we would expect results for the second quarter of this year to be similar to those in the first quarter.”
Shares of Johnson Matthey, which have risen by 39 per cent since the end of January this year, were down 3p at £12.26 in mid-morning trading.
Jeremy Batstone-Carr, of stockbroker Charles Stanley, said: “The share price reaction, in another ‘up’ market, is weaker but not aggressively so given that most analysts had fully factored in an even worse outturn. Furthermore, recent data points to a partial improvement in year-on-year vehicle sales in Europe over June, while emerging market sales remain robust with both Chinese and Brazilian car sales up strongly.
“Car scrappage schemes in Europe have certainly helped drive the European data and may impact positively on the company over the second half of its financial year.”
